 Lucretiu Patrascanu - Definition 

Lucreţiu Pătrăşcanu, (November 4 1900, BacăuApril 17 1954) was a leading member of the Communist Party of Romania, a lawyer, sociologist and economist.

Pătrăşcanu was born into a leading political family. Nevertheless, he became a socialist in his youth. Professionally, he was educated at the University of Leipzig and wrote studies of social history. He served as the Romanian Communist Party's representative to the Comintern in 1934 and 1935 during which he is thought to have developed doubts about Stalinism.

He put these questions aside in order to prioritize opposition to fascism and remained active in the party. He was imprisoned during the war and spent time at the Tārgu Jiu concentration camp with Gheorghe Gheorghiu-Dej and the "prison faction" of the party. He joined the Central Committee of the party in 1945 after returning to Romania with the Red Army at the end of World War II. During Soviet occupation he served on the Politburo from 1946 to 1947 and became Minister of Justice in the new government. Pătrăşcanu was one of the leading figures in the negotiations that led to the fall of the Antonescu dictatorship and was considered leader of the party's "Secretariat faction".

Pătrăşcanu was arrested in 1948 at the instigation of Gheorghiu-Dej and was interrogated by the Securitate, which was at the time run by Soviet "advisors", but refused to co-operate. He was kept in detention until 1954 when he was executed at Jilava after a show trial. He was rehabilitated posthumously in 1968 by Nicolae Ceauşescu in his attempt to discredit his predecessors and establish his own legitimacy.
